The Service Foreman is primarily responsible for establishing production goals, supervising, training, and evaluating service employees to ensure that work is performed in support of company’s department goals. This individual monitors physical requirements for work completion (facilities, tools, environmental) and communicates same on an ongoing basis to his/her supervisor. The incumbent in this position is expected to model the following practices on a daily basis: 1) Demonstrate alignment with the company's mission and core business values; 2) Collaborate with key internal/external resources; 3) Participate in ongoing self-development. Essential Functions: Develops, evaluates, and influences effective and consistent productivity and teamwork to ensure the delivery of Legendary Customer Service (LCS) Models, promotes, reinforces, and rewards the consistent use of HOLT’s Values Based Leadership (VBL) tools, models and processes to ensure alignment with our Vision, Values, and Mission Supervises shop employees to obtain top quality workmanship and efficiency in a repair and service shop environment Monitors and controls time records, service reports, and shop maintenance activities Plans and assigns work, enforces policies and procedures and recommends improvements in repair and service methods, equipment, operating procedures and working conditions Models and coaches to ensure that shop work and safety practices are performed in a safe and hazard free shop Manages company expenses through warranty and damage recovery Maintains delivery and field service fleet Maintains facilities to Cat Contamination Control and TFR safety standards Works safely at all times and adheres to all applicable safety policies; complies with all company policies, procedures, and standards Performs other duties as assigned
